How they compare

Namibia currently reports 0.9466 index against 0.9452 index in Sao Tome and Principe, a difference of 0.0014 index.

The two have swapped places 6 times across 21 shared years of data; in 1990 it was Namibia ahead.

Namibia ranks 190th and Sao Tome and Principe ranks 192nd of 215 countries.

Across the 3 decades both report, Namibia averaged higher in 2 and Sao Tome and Principe in 1.

An adjusted gender parity index of 1 indicates equality in the expected number of years a child of school entrance age is likely to spend in primary school between boys and girls. Values below 1 favor boys, and above 1 favor girls.
